Medical negligence claims can encompass any type of harm that a mother or her child suffers because of the negligence of healthcare professionals. In general, to establish medical negligence in a birth injury case, the plaintiff must establish two elements that include breach of duty of care and causation. In order for medical professionals to violate their duty of care they must have strayed from the standard of care that a healthcare professional would have given in similar circumstances.

Statute of limitations

Your family and you will experience many emotions immediately following the birth of your baby. You'll likely be focusing on ensuring your child receives the appropriate medical treatment, ensuring their health and determining long term care plans. In time, you might, become curious as to what caused the injuries, and look into your legal options.

In the majority of cases, your baby's birth injury attorneys new york injury will be covered by a medical malpractice lawsuit within three years. This is known as the statute of limitations. There are exceptions to the rule. If your doctor purposely concealed an injury or error You may have more time to file for compensation. You may also sue a public health care district or county hospital until your child is eight.

Your case will be determined by whether you can prove that your doctor violated the standard of care and that their negligence was the direct cause of your child's injury. The jury will assess your case based on testimony of experts, which is usually other doctors. These experts will testify about whether your physician's actions were in line with good medical practice, and if your child's injuries occurred as a result of those mistakes.

The burden of proof is very high in a medical malpractice case. You must prove that your doctor's actions violated the standard of care and that their actions were the primary cause of your child's injuries and that the injuries your child sustained are irreparable. You will need to show the magnitude of your losses including medical expenses, lost wages, future costs of care and pain and discomfort.
